如何将scs最小化/缩小为更小的scss文件

时间:2018-10-02 17:36:39

标签: javascript sass gulp

我想将所有.scss文件合并到一个.scss文件中,并缩小和缩小结果。这就是我到目前为止所拥有的。

import * as gulp from 'gulp';
const sass = require('gulp-scss-combine');
import * as concat from 'gulp-concat';

import Config from '../../config';

export = () => {
  // read all files in css components folder folder
  return gulp.src([`${Config.APP_SRC}/css/components/*.scss`, `${Config.APP_SRC}/css/components/**/*.scss`])
    .pipe(concat('bundled.scss')) // Merge all files into bundled.scss
    .pipe(sass())  // Remove @import statements from the output
// What can I pipe here to minify the scss?
    .pipe(gulp.dest(`${Config.DIST_DIR}/${Config.LIB_CLIENT}/css/exportedCSS`)); //
};

我想缩小scss而不是将其转换为css文件,因为其他文件由于要从中导入变量而需要将其作为scss。

谢谢。

0 个答案:

没有答案